Supply Chain Resilience is Key to Post-Pandemic Business Survival
Global supply chains must prioritize resilience and digital transformation to navigate future disruptions effectively.
Management & Marketing · 2020
Key Findings
- 01Companies with resilient supply chains are better equipped to withstand and recover from shocks.
- 02Accelerated end-to-end digital transformation is essential for future supply chain operations.
- 03Supply chain characteristics like length, concentration, transparency, and price sensitivity significantly impact adaptation challenges.
- 04Consumers will adapt to a contact-free economy with increased emphasis on service levels.
- 05Governments will likely increase investment in health sector supply chains.

Limitations
The rapid evolution of the pandemic means that some of the long-term impacts may not be fully captured by research conducted in 2020.
Reliability & validity
The study's validity relies on the synthesis of existing literature and expert analysis of emerging trends. Reliability might be a concern due to the evolving nature of the pandemic and its long-term effects.

Design Principles
"Design for resilience and agility in supply chain networks."
The COVID-19 pandemic highlighted the fragility of traditional, cost-optimized supply chains. Designing for resilience, incorporating digital technologies, and adapting to new consumer behaviors are crucial for long-term business viability and risk mitigation.
